The financial analyst supports financial reporting, budgeting, forecasting, and analysis in accordance with Public Sector Accounting Standards (PSAS) and supports financial planning and reporting functions through the application of strong analytical and critical-thinking skills.This role is responsible for completing assigned periodic supporting schedules and assisting with financial reporting, modelling, and scenario analysis.The financial analyst is expected to communicate effectively with individuals at all levels of the organization.Duties and responsibilitiesFinancial planning and reportingassists in budget planning and forecasting activitiesprepares periodic reporting and forecasting, including variance analysisprepares monthly cost allocations across departments, programs, and projects using prescribed metricsliaises with the departments to support budget planningsupports salaries and advantages forecasting and analysisliaises with other regulatory bodies required for benchmarking of licence fees, contractor rates and other relevant data for budgeting and planningGeneral accounting and administrative supportperforms ad hoc reporting and other analytical requirements at the organization, department, and program/project levelprovides backup support for other finance functions as requiredSkills and qualificationscompleted at least three of the six core and elective modules under the CPA Professional Education Program (PEP), or an equivalent program, preferably with a focus on financial reporting, management accounting, and financebachelor’s degree in business, accounting, finance,



or a related field is an assetminimum of three years or more of progressive accounting experience, preferably in financial reporting, analysis, budgeting, and forecasting—public sector accounting experience is preferred but not requiredproficiency in Microsoft 365, with a strong working knowledge of Excelworking knowledge of ERP applications (i.E. Microsoft Business Central, Dynamics NAV, or similar)ability to handle confidential information with a high level of integrity and professionalismstrong attention to detail with a high degree of accuracy, particularly when working under pressureexcellent organizational and time management skills, with the 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linesstrong interpersonal and communication skills, with a collaborative, team-oriented approach and a positive attitude exemplified by patience and a willingness to learnThe compensation range for this position is $60,689 to $75,861 per year.CPSBC is committed to our ongoing journey to be a diverse, equitable and inclusive place to work.
